OnePlus Pad 2 Chipset Deatils Leaked; Tipped to Come With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 SoC

OnePlus Pad 2 may hit the markets later this year. Although the tablet has yet to be confirmed by the company and we have no official details, the purported OnePlus Pad 2 has started doing the rounds of the rumour mill. It is expected to succeed the OnePlus Pad, which was unveiled globally in February 2023 and was later launched in India in April of the same year. An earlier leak suggested the launch timeline of the upcoming model. Now, a new leak has hinted at the chipset details of the tablet.

Tipster Max Jambor (@MaxJmb) shared in a new post on X (formerly Twitter) that the OnePlus Pad 2 is expected to be powered by Qualcomm’s octa-core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 SoC. This processor is used in several flagship-level smartphones like the Samsung Galaxy S24 Ultra, OnePlus 12, iQoo 12 and more. The chipset is expected to give way to considerable upgrades to the tablet over the current model.

Previously, the same tipster suggested that the OnePlus Pad 2 could launch in the second half of 2024, that is, sometime between July and December this year. Samsung Galaxy Tab S10 is expected to be unveiled around July this year, following precedence of the Galaxy Tab S9 series, which was introduced in July 2023. The OnePlus Pad 2 may launch on the heels of the Galaxy Tab S10, as a likely competitor.

Notably, the OnePlus Pad started in India at Rs. 37,999 for the 8GB + 128GB option, while the 12GB + 256GB variant is priced at Rs. 39,999. It is offered in a sole Halo Green colour option.

The OnePlus Pad comes with a MediaTek Dimensity 9000 SoC, a 9,510mAh battery with 67W wired SuperVOOC charging support, an 11.61-inch 144Hz display with a 2,800 x 2,000 pixels resolution, a 13-megapixel rear camera and an 8-megapixel selfie shooter. It runs Android 13-based OxygenOS 13.1 out-of-the-box.

OnePlus 11 5G Receives Price Cut in India: Check How Much It Costs Now, Other Offers

OnePlus 11 5G was launched in India in February 2023. The price of the model has now been reduced in the country. The phone is powered by a Qualcomm Snapdragon chipset and carries a 5,000mAh battery with SuperVOOC fast charging support. It features a 50-megapixel triple rear camera unit and a 10-bit LTPO 3.0 AMOLED display. The handset is also equipped with the company’s HyperBoost Gaming Engine and ships with an Android 13-based UI. Notably, the succeeding OnePlus 12 5G was launched in the country earlier this year in January.

OnePlus 11 5G price in India 

The 8GB + 128GB option of the OnePlus 11 5G was launched at Rs. 56,999. Currently, the variant is listed on the OnePlus India website at a lowered price of Rs. 51,999. It is offered in Eternal Green and Titan Black colourways.

The official listing added that customers can avail of an additional Rs. 5,000 exchange bonus and Rs. 3,000 instant discount on using ICICI, HDFC Bank credit cards or OneCard. Buyers can also get up to 12 months of no-cost EMI options.

OnePlus 11 5G specifications, features

The OnePlus 11 5G sports a 6.7-inch Quad-HD+ (1,440 x 3,216 pixels) AMOLED display with up to 120Hz refresh rate and Corning Gorilla Glass Victus protection. It is powered by a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 SoC paired with an Adreno 740 GPU, 8GB of LPDDR5x RAM and 128GB of UFS 3.1 onboard storage. The phone runs Android 13-based OxygenOS 13 out-of-the-box.

For optics, the OnePlus 11 5G includes a 50-megapixel 1/1.56-inch Sony IMX890 primary sensor with optical image stabilisation (OIS) support, a 48-megapixel 0.5-inch Sony IMX581 sensor with an ultra-wide angle lens and a 32-megapixel 1/2.74-inch Sony IMX709 sensor with a telephoto lens at the back. The front camera features a 16-megapixel Sony IMX471 sensor.

The OnePlus 11 5G is backed by a 5,000mAh battery with 100W SuperVOOC charging support. The handset is equipped with an in-display fingerprint sensor for security and an alert slider which helps change ringer modes. It also supports 5G, 4G, Wi-Fi 6, Bluetooth 5.3, GPS, NFC, and USB 2.0 Type-C connectivity. The phone measures 163.1mm x 74.1mm x 8.53mm in size and weighs 205g.

Oppo, OnePlus Collaborate With Google to Utilise Gemini AI Capabilities for Their Devices

Oppo and OnePlus have joined hands with Google to utilise its artificial intelligence (AI) model Gemini’s capabilities in their devices. Under the partnership, the Chinese smartphone brands will get to leverage the Gemini models to introduce new AI features. Notably, Oppo already has its own native large language model dubbed AndesGPT, through which it has released multiple AI features in its devices in China. Recently, the brand announced that the Reno 11 series will get the AI Eraser feature globally.

The announcement was made during the tech giant’s annual Google Cloud Next event, where Nicole Zhang, General Manager of AI Product for OPPO and OnePlus, said, “Generative AI is a transformative technology, and I’m confident that OPPO and OnePlus are excellently positioned to deliver its benefits to users globally. Through our collaboration with Google to integrate both Gemini and Google Cloud AI into smartphones, and by forging partnerships with other industry leaders for diverse AI experiences, we’re excited to significantly expand the realm of mobile AI innovations.”

Zhang also stated that both smartphone brands are planning to introduce more than 100 AI-generated content experiences for its users. AI-generated content experiences likely mean AI-based features that incorporate content in one way or another. Some examples of these features could be the Call Summary generator and the AI image generator. Notably, Oppo has introduced both of these features in China.

It appears that the collaboration with Google will be for Oppo and OnePlus users outside China. While the details of the collaboration are not known at this point, it could pave a path for the companies to bring Google-specific AI features to their smartphones such as Portrait light and lock-screen song identification. In a statement, the brands said some of the under-development features include summarising news articles, summarising audio, and generating new social media content.

Interestingly, the move coincides with Oppo’s recent announcement of bringing the AI Eraser feature to the Reno 11 series smartphones worldwide. The AI Eraser is a photo editing tool which can be found within the in-built gallery app. Once a user circles any object in the background, the AI processes and removes it, while restoring the background elements.

OnePlus Ace 3 Pro Tipped to Get 1.5K 8T LTPO Display, 100W Fast Charging, More

OnePlus Ace 3 was launched in January this year with a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 SoC under the hood. The company now seems to have shifted its focus on the OnePlus Ace 3 Pro. Ahead of any official confirmation, a Chinese tipster has leaked the key specifications of the upcoming Ace series handset. It is said to go official in the third quarter of 2024. The OnePlus Ace 3 Pro is tipped to feature a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 SoC. It could get an 8T LTPO display with a 1.5K resolution.

Tipster Digital Chat Station (translated from Chinese) has leaked the specifications of the OnePlus Ace 3 Pro on Weibo. As per the tipster, the upcoming handset will run on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 SoC. The tipster also claims that the phone will get an 8T LTPO curved screen with 1.5K resolution. It is said to feature a metal middle frame and a glass build.

The OnePlus Ace 3 Pro is said to go official in the third quarter of this year. It is said to feature a 50-megapixel primary sensor and offer 100W fast charging support.

Additionally, OnePlus is said to be working on a new Snapdragon 8 Gen 4 SoC-powered handset. It is said to be released in the fourth quarter. It is expected to come with an ultrasonic fingerprint scanner. This could be the purported OnePlus 13.

The OnePlus Ace 3 Pro will debut as a successor to last year’s OnePlus Ace 2 Pro. The latter was launched in August 2923 in China with a price tag of CNY 2,999 (roughly Rs. 34,600) for the base model with 12GB of RAM and 256GB of storage.

OnePlus’s Ace 2 Pro has a 6.74-inch full-HD+ (1,240×2,772 pixels) curved A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ate. A 4nm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 SoC, triple rear camera setup led by a 50-megapixel Sony IMX890 sensor, and 16-megapixel selfie camera are the other specifications of the handset. It houses a 5,000mAh battery with support for 150W SuperVOOC charging.

OnePlus Buds V With 12.4mm Titanium Plated Drivers, IP55 Rating Launched: Price, Specifications

OnePlus Buds V was unveiled in China on Thursday, March 21 alongside the OnePlus Ace 3V. The true wireless earphones carry dual 12.4mm drivers and offer three custom preset sound modes. The earphones also come with an AI-backed noise cancellation feature that is said to help users experience clearer calls. They are compatible with OnePlus handsets running ColorOS 11 or OxygenOS 11 and above, alongside other Android models running Android 7.0-based UI or higher. These earphones are currently available for pre-order and will go on sale later this year.

OnePlus Buds V price, availability

The OnePlus Buds V are priced in China at CNY 179 (roughly Rs. 2,100). The earphones are currently available for pre-orders via the Oppo China e-store. The earphones are offered in Interstellar Blue, Silver Sand White and Shadow Black shades. Customers pre-ordering the audio wearable can get it at a discounted price of CNY 149 (roughly Rs. 1,700). They will go on sale in China on March 25.

OnePlus Buds V specifications, features

OnePlus Buds V sport 12.4mm titanium-plated dynamic drivers that are said to offer clear audio with a more pronounced bass. These earphones support Dolby Panoramic Sound that is said to offer a better experience when paired with a Dolby Atmos-supported OnePlus smartphone.

The newly launched true wireless earphones come pre-installed with three customised sound modes – Balanced, Deep Bass, and Clear & Bright. Users can also personalise equaliser settings using the HeyMelody application. They feature dual microphones with an AI-backed noise-cancellation feature that helps filter out background noise offering an improved voice input during a call.

In terms of battery life, the OnePlus Buds V are claimed to offer a playback time of up to eight hours from a single charge, and up to 38 hours with the charging case. The case has a USB Type-C charging port. The company also says that with an hour of charge, the earphones can offer a playback time of up to five hours.

The OnePlus Buds V also supports Bluetooth 5.3 connectivity at a low latency of 94ms. The earphones are claimed to be lightweight wearables as each earbud weighs 4.3g. They also offer intuitive touch controls which users can utilise to manage music playback, receive or disconnect calls, etc.

OnePlus Ace 3V With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3 SoC, 5,500mAh Battery Launched: Price, Specifications

OnePlus Ace 3V was launched in China on Thursday, March 21. The phone is powered by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3 chipset and is backed by a 5,500mAh battery with support for wired SuperVOOC charging. It is equipped with an alert slider and carries a dual rear camera unit with optical image stabilisation (OIS) support. The handset is currently available for pre-booking and will go on sale later this month. It is offered in two colourways and three RAM and storage configurations.

OnePlus Ace 3V price, availability

The OnePlus Ace 3V price in China starts at CNY 1,999 for the 12GB + 256GB option, while the 12GB + 512GB and 16GB + 512GB variants are priced at CNY 2,299 and CNY 2,599, respectively. The handset is offered in Magic Purple Silver and Titanium Air Grey shades. 

Interested users can pre-book the phone via the Oppo China e-store. It will be available for sale starting March 25 at 10am local time (7:30am IST).

OnePlus Ace 3V specifications, features

OnePlus Ace 3V sports a 6.74-inch AMOLED display with 2,772 x 1,240 pixels resolution, up to 120Hz refresh rate, and 2,150 nits local peak brightness level. The phone has a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3 SoC paired with up to 16GB of LPDDR5x RAM and up to 512GB of UFS 4.0 onboard storage. It ships with Android 14-based ColorOS 14.

In the camera department, the OnePlus Ace 3V includes a 50-megapixel primary sensor with OIS support alongside an 8-megapixel sensor with an ultra-wide-angle lens and an LED flash unit at the back. The front camera, on the other hand, has a 16-megapixel sensor, placed within a centred hole-punch slot at the top of the screen.

The OnePlus Ace 3V is backed by a 5,500mAh battery with 100W wired SuperVOOC charging support. It also supports 5G, 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 7, Bluetooth 5.4, Beidou, GPS, GLONASS, Galileo, QZSS, NFC, and USB Type-C connectivity. For security, it is equipped with an in-display fingerprint scanner. Weighing 200g, the handset measures 162.7mm x 75.2mm x 8.47mm in size.

OnePlus Ace 3V Key Specifications Revealed; Price Leaked Ahead of Launch

OnePlus Ace 3V is set to be unveiled in China on March 21. The design, colour options and some key specifications of the upcoming handset have been revealed before. It is seen with a revamped design over the OnePlus Ace 2V, which was launched in March 2023. The company has now teased more features of the model ahead of the launch including camera, OS, and connectivity. Meanwhile, a tipster has also suggested the pricing for the different RAM and storage variants of the OnePlus Ace 3V.

In a series of Weibo posts, OnePlus announced that the OnePlus Ace 3V will feature a 50-megapixel Sony primary rear sensor with optical image stabilisation (OIS) and ProXDR support. The phone is also set to come with an IP65 rating for dust and splash resistance. It will run ColorOS and OnePlus promises to offer three years of software upgrades and four years of security updates. The company has also confirmed NFC connectivity on the handset. It will also have dual gaming antennas and an infrared remote control feature.

Meanwhile, tipster Anvin (@ZionsAnvin) shared the pricing of the OnePlus Ace 3V in a post on X (formerly Twitter). As per the tipster, the phone is likely to launch in China with a price tag of CNY 2,299 (roughly Rs. 26,500) for the 12GB + 256GB option, while the 12GB + 512GB and 16GB + 512GB variants are expected to be priced at CNY 2,699 (roughly Rs. 31,200) and CNY 2,899 (roughly Rs. 33,500), respectively. The tipster also suggested that the model may launch outside China as the OnePlus Nord 4.

Another OnePlus Weibo post teases the launch of the OnePlus Buds V. These true wireless Bluetooth earphones are also listed on the Oppo e-store in China. They are available for pre-reservations and are shown in three colour options – Interstellar Blue, Shadow Black, and Silver Sand White (translated from Chinese).

Previously, the OnePlus Ace 3V has been confirmed to be powered by the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3 SoC paired with 16GB of LPDDR5x RAM and 512GB of UFS 4.0 onboard storage. It will be offered in Magic Purple Silver and Titanium Grey shades and feature a dual rear camera system alongside a ring-like LED flash unit.

OnePlus 12R Gets a New 8GB RAM, 256GB Storage Variant in India: Price, Specifications

OnePlus 12R was unveiled in India in January alongside the flagship OnePlus 12. The phone debuted in two RAM and storage configurations. Now, OnePlus has launched a new storage variant of the handset. The OnePlus 12R is powered by a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 chipset and packs a 5,000mAh battery with support for SuperVOOC charging. It features a triple rear camera setup and ships with an Android 14-based user interface. In February, the OnePlus 12R Genshin Impact Edition was also introduced in the country.

OnePlus 12R price in India, availability

The OnePlus 12R is now available in India in a new 8GB + 256GB option that is priced at Rs. 42,999 and will go on sale from March 21, 12pm IST. When purchasing this variant, select customers can also win the OnePlus Buds Z2 earphones. ICICI Bank and OneCard credit card holders can also avail an instant discount of Rs. 1,000 during purchase. There are also no-cost EMI options and conditional Red Cable Club offers available for customers as part of launch offers. The new variant is also available in the original Cool Blue and Iron Grey colourways.

The 8GB + 128GB and 16GB + 256GB configurations of the OnePlus 12R are priced at Rs. 39,999 and Rs. 45,999, respectively. The OnePlus 12R Genshin Impact Edition, available only in an Electro Violet shade and 16GB + 256GB option, is priced at Rs. 49,999.

OnePlus 12R specifications, features

The OnePlus 12R sports a 6.78-inch 1.5K (1,264 x 2,780 pixels) LTPO 4.0 AMOLED display with up to 120Hz refresh rate and Gorilla Glass Victus 2 protection. It is powered by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 SoC paired with up to 16GB of LPDDR5x RAM and up to 256GB of UFS 3.1 onboard storage. The phone ships with Android 14-based OxygenOS 14.

For optics, the triple rear camera unit of the OnePlus 12R includes a 50-megapixel Sony IMX890 primary sensor with optical image stabilisation (OIS) support, an 8-megapixel sensor with an ultra-wide-angle lens, and a 2-megapixel macro shooter. The front camera of the handset houses a 16-megapixel sensor.

OnePlus has packed a 5,000mAh battery in the OnePlus 12R with support for 100W SuperVOOC wired charging. It also offers 5G,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th 5.3, NFC, GPS, and USB Type-C connectivity. For security, the phone also carries an in-display fingerprint sensor. The body weighs 207g and measures  163.3mm x 75.3mm x 8.8mm in size.

OnePlus Nord CE 4 to Offer 100W SuperVOOC Charging; Spotted on Geekbench

OnePlus Nord CE 4 is confirmed to launch in India on April 1. Just weeks ahead of the official launch, OnePlus has disclosed more details about the upcoming Nord series phone. The OnePlus Nord CE 4 is teased to come with SuperVOOC fast charging support. It is already confirmed to run on a Snapdragon 7 Gen 3 SoC paired with 8GB of RAM and up to 256GB of storage. Additionally, the OnePlus Nord CE 4 has surfaced on the Geekbench benchmarking site with model number CPH2613.

Through a dedicated landing page on the OnePlus India website, the company is teasing the specifications of the OnePlus Nord CE 4. It is confirmed to come with 100W SuperVOOC fast charging support. A charging time of 15 minutes is claimed to offer a day’s battery life. This would be an upgrade over the OnePlus Nord CE 3 5G’s 80W SuperVOOC charging.

The OnePlus Nord CE 4 is already confirmed to come with a 4nm Qualcomm Snapdragon 7 Gen 3 SoC, paired with 8GB of RAM and up to 256GB of onboard storage that can be expanded up to 1TB. With the RAM expansion technology, the onboard memory can be expanded up to 16GB.

Meanwhile, a OnePlus handset has been spotted on the Geekbench website with the model number CPH2613. The listing dated March 17 could be that of the OnePlus Nord CE 4. It scored 1,135 points in single-core testing and 3,037 points in multi-core testing. As per the listing, the handset will run on Android 14 operating system.

The Geekbench listing also shows the octa-core Snapdragon 7 Gen 3 SoC on the OnePlus Nord CE 4. The chipset has a prime CPU score of 2.63GHz, three cores capped at 2.40GHz, and four cores at 1.80GHz.

OnePlus Nord CE 4 launch will take place in India on April 1 at 6:30pm IST. It is confirmed to go on sale via Amazon.

OnePlus Ace 3V Launch Set for March 21; Design and Colour Options Revealed

OnePlus Ace 3V is confirmed to launch in China soon. Previously, the company teased several key features of the phone without revealing the launch date. Now, OnePlus has finally announced the date and revealed the handset’s design. The smartphone is set to launch in two colour options and a revamped design over the preceding OnePlus Ace 2V. Earlier leaks and reports have suggested several key specifications of the OnePlus Ace 3V. It has also been tipped to launch outside China as a OnePlus Nord model.

OnePlus has affirmed via Weibo posts and banners on the official China website that the OnePlus Ace 3V will be unveiled in China on March 21 at 7pm Beijing time (4:30pm IST). The company teased that the phone will be backed by AI features and will offer a long battery life. In other posts on Weibo, the design and colour options of the handset have also been revealed.

The OnePlus Ace 3V is seen in two colour options – Magic Purple Silver and Titanium Grey. Both models appear with glossy glass finishes. The purported dual rear camera unit is seen within a vertically elliptical camera module in the top left corner. The two camera sensors are placed in two separate circular units alongside a ring-like LED flash unit.

As per the teasers, the right edge of the OnePlus Ace 3V will house the volume rockers and power button, while on the left edge, we see an alert slider. It is also seen with a flat display and a centred hole-punch cutout for the front camera.

The OnePlus Ace 3V is confirmed to get a Snapdragon 7+ Gen 3 SoC, 16GB of LPDDR5x RAM and 512GB of UFS 4.0 onboard storage. It has been teased to launch as a mid-range offering. Meanwhile, recent leaks have suggested that it could be priced under CNY 2,000 (roughly Rs. 23,400) in China.

OnePlus Ace 3V is likely to ship with Android 14-based OS, a 120Hz 1.5K resolution display and an optical fingerprint sensor. It may also carry a 5,500mAh battery with support for 100W wired fast charging.
